    EOS R RF 70-200 @200 f4 1/320 ISO 1250 HH, Manual EXP, Large crop

    This young hunter was concentrating on a small tree frog. This is first frame in short sequence showing the concentration, the next two are blurs at this shutter speed as the frog was struck and swallowed before the head came back up.
